当前位置:首页 > imtoken安卓版 > 正文

区块链原理及其核心技术,重塑未来的科技力量

区块链作为重塑未来的科技力量,其原理及核心技术备受关注,区块链基于分布式账本、共识机制等原理,构建起去中心化、不可篡改、安全可信的系统,核心技术涵盖密码学、智能合约等,密码学保障数据的加密安全,智能合约实现自动执行和交易的有序进行,这些原理和技术在金融、供应链、医疗等诸多领域有着巨大应用潜力,能够革新传统业务模式,提高效率、降低成本,正深刻影响着未来科技发展走向。

在当今汹涌澎湃的数字化浪潮之中,区块链宛如一颗璀璨的新星,作为一项极具革命性的前沿技术,正以潜移默化却又势不可挡的姿态,逐渐改变着我们生活的方方面面以及商业的运作模式,从金融领域不断涌现的创新业务,到供应链管理的深度优化升级,区块链的应用前景犹如一幅徐徐展开的宏伟画卷,愈发显得广阔无垠,若要深入领略区块链的独特魅力,充分挖掘其蕴藏的巨大潜力,我们就必须追本溯源,探究其底层原理和核心技术。

区块链原理概述

区块链,本质上是一种先进的分布式账本技术,它以去中心化的独特方式,让众多参与节点齐心协力,共同维护一个持续增长的记录列表,这些记录被形象地称为“区块”,每个区块就像一个信息宝库,不仅包含了特定时间段内的详细交易信息,还存储着前一个区块的哈希值,正是这种巧妙的设计,使得各个区块环环相扣,形成了一条坚不可摧的链式结构,这种链式结构赋予了数据两大显著特性:不可篡改和可追溯。

在传统的中心化系统里,数据往往集中存储在单一的服务器或特定机构之中,这就如同把所有鸡蛋放在一个篮子里,存在着单点故障和数据被恶意篡改的巨大风险,一旦这个唯一的存储中心出现问题,整个系统就可能陷入瘫痪,数据的完整性和安全性将受到严重威胁,而区块链采用分布式存储的方式,数据被复制到多个节点上,就像将珍贵的宝物分散藏于不同的地方,任何一个节点若试图修改数据,都无法得到其他节点的认可,因为每个节点都保存着完整的账本副本,只有当大多数节点达成共识时,数据的修改才会被接受,这就大大提高了数据的安全性和可信度,如同为数据加上了一把坚固的安全锁。

以比特币为例,它是区块链技术的首个成功应用典范,在比特币网络中,每一笔交易都会被如实地记录在一个区块中,矿工们就像一群勤劳的守护者,他们需要通过大量的计算,解决一个复杂的数学谜题,第一个成功解决谜题的矿工将获得记账权,同时还能获得一定数量的比特币作为奖励,这个过程不仅确保了交易的真实性和不可抵赖性,还通过经济激励机制(挖矿奖励),吸引了更多的节点积极参与到网络的维护中,使得比特币网络能够稳定、高效地运行。

区块链核心技术剖析

哈希算法

哈希算法是区块链的基础技术之一,它就像一个神奇的魔法盒,能够将任意长度的输入数据转换为固定长度的哈希值,哈希值具有唯一性和确定性,也就是说,相同的输入数据经过哈希算法处理后,总是会产生相同的哈希值,而不同的输入数据产生的哈希值几乎不可能相同,在区块链中,每个区块都包含了前一个区块的哈希值,这种链式结构使得区块链就像一个紧密相连的链条,一旦任何一个区块的内容被篡改,就如同链条上的一个环节被破坏,会导致后续所有区块的哈希值发生变化,从而很容易被其他节点察觉。

假设一个区块的内容为交易信息,通过哈希算法计算得到的哈希值为“abc123”,如果有人试图篡改这个区块中的交易信息,那么重新计算得到的哈希值将与原来的“abc123”截然不同,区块链网络中的其他节点就会敏锐地察觉到数据的异常,就像守护宝藏的卫士,能够迅速发现任何细微的变化。

共识机制

共识机制是区块链实现去中心化信任的关键所在,由于区块链网络中的节点是分布式的,没有一个中心化的权威机构来验证和确认交易,因此需要一种巧妙的机制来让各个节点就交易的有效性达成一致,常见的共识机制有工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。

工作量证明是比特币采用的共识机制,在这个机制下,矿工们需要投入大量的计算资源,通过大量的计算来解决一个复杂的数学谜题,第一个成功解决谜题的矿工将获得记账权,并获得一定数量的比特币作为奖励,这种机制通过消耗大量的计算资源来保证区块链的安全性,但也存在着能源消耗大、效率低的问题,就像一辆油耗极高的汽车,虽然性能可靠,但运行成本却很高。

权益证明则是根据节点持有的代币数量来分配记账权,持有代币越多的节点越有可能获得记账机会,这种机制减少了能源消耗,提高了效率,但可能会导致财富集中的问题,就像财富逐渐向少数人手中聚集,可能会影响整个系统的公平性。

委托权益证明是一种基于投票选举的共识机制,节点通过投票选出一定数量的代表来进行记账,这种机制在保证效率的同时,也提高了区块链的可扩展性,就像一个高效的管理团队,能够快速做出决策,推动系统的发展。

智能合约

智能合约是一种自动执行的合约,它以代码的形式被精确地存储在区块链上,当满足预设的条件时,合约就会像一个不知疲倦的机器人,自动执行相应的操作,智能合约的出现,使得区块链不再仅仅是一个简单的账本,而是可以实现更加复杂的业务逻辑,为区块链的应用开辟了更加广阔的空间。

在供应链金融中,智能合约可以发挥巨大的作用,当货物到达指定地点时,它会自动触发付款流程,无需人工干预,这种自动化的操作不仅大大提高了效率,还减少了人为错误和欺诈的可能性,智能合约的执行是基于区块链的不可篡改特性,一旦合约部署到区块链上,就如同刻在石头上的契约,无法被修改,保证了合约的公正性和可信度。

分布式存储

分布式存储是区块链的重要支撑技术之一,在区块链网络中,数据被像繁星般分散存储在多个节点上,每个节点都保存着完整或部分的账本数据,这种存储方式就像建造了一座坚固的堡垒,不仅提高了数据的安全性和可靠性,还使得数据具有较高的可用性。

当一个节点出现故障或遭受攻击时,其他节点仍然可以正常提供服务,就像一个团队中的成员,即使有人暂时离开,整个团队依然能够继续运转,保证了区块链网络的稳定性,分布式存储也避免了数据的集中管理带来的风险,使得数据更加透明和可追溯,就像一本公开的账本,任何人都可以随时查阅。

区块链技术的应用与挑战

应用领域

区块链技术已经在金融、供应链、医疗、教育等多个重要领域得到了广泛的应用,在金融领域,区块链可以实现跨境支付、证券交易等业务的快速、安全和低成本处理,就像一条畅通无阻的高速公路,让资金能够快速、安全地流动,在供应链领域,区块链可以实现对产品的全程追溯,从原材料采购到产品最终到达消费者手中,每一个环节都清晰可查,保证了产品的质量和真实性,在医疗领域,区块链可以实现患者医疗数据的安全共享,医生可以更加方便地获取患者的完整医疗信息,提高医疗效率和质量。

挑战与解决方案

尽管区块链技术具有巨大的潜力,但也面临着一些亟待解决的挑战,首先是区块链的性能问题,目前区块链的交易处理速度还无法满足大规模商业应用的需求,就像一辆在高速公路上行驶的汽车,速度却远远跟不上交通流量的需求,为了解决这个问题,研究人员正在不断探索新的共识机制和技术架构,如分片技术、侧链技术等,就像工程师们不断改进汽车的发动机和设计,以提高汽车的速度和性能。

区块链的法律法规和监管问题也需要进一步完善,由于区块链的去中心化特性,使得监管难度加大,就像一片没有规则的自由市场,容易出现混乱和违规行为,需要建立相应的法律法规来规范区块链的发展,为区块链的健康成长营造一个良好的环境。

区块链原理及其核心技术共同构成了一个复杂而强大的系统,它为我们提供了一种全新的信任机制和数据管理方式,随着技术的不断发展和完善,区块链有望在更多的领域发挥重要作用,重塑我们的社会和经济格局,我们也需要清醒地认识到区块链面临的挑战,积极探索解决方案,推动区块链技术的健康、可持续发展,相信在不久的将来,区块链将成为推动全球数字化转型的重要力量,引领我们进入一个更加高效、安全、透明的新时代。

区块链原理及其核心技术是一个复杂而又充满魅力的领域,区块链的原理是通过去中心化的分布式账本技术,让多个节点共同维护一个链式结构的记录列表,保证数据的不可篡改和可追溯,其核心技术包括哈希算法、共识机制、智能合约和分布式存储等,哈希算法确保数据的唯一性和可验证性;共识机制解决了去中心化网络中的信任问题;智能合约实现了自动化的业务逻辑;分布式存储提高了数据的安全性和可用性,这些原理和技术相互协作,共同构建了区块链这一创新技术体系,为未来的数字化社会提供了无限可能。

相关文章:

  • 浅谈区块链的核心技术2026-01-18 15:59:38
  • 探寻区块链核心技术谁家强2026-01-18 15:59:38
  • 探秘区块链,解析核心技术有哪些2026-01-18 15:59:38
  • 区块链核心技术讲解,重塑未来的力量2026-01-18 15:59:38
  • 解锁区块链,探索那些核心技术的奥秘2026-01-18 15:59:38
  • 解锁区块链,解析至关重要的核心技术2026-01-18 15:59:38
  • 文章已关闭评论!